Hey Joyce! With our weather here in East Africa, we really don't need a dryer because clothes dry easily on the line. Also, clothes last longer when they are dried on the line, than when using a dryer. Not to mention the excessive power consumption of a dryer. Those are just a few of the reasons why I opt for a washer alone. Lastly, a washer+dryer is way more expensive than just a washer. 😁😁

The liquid detergent you made on your video is it machine friendly?? Because the liquid detergent we buy it's for Ariel machine friendly but it's sooo expensive ghai
Hey Eunice! I've heard of people using it on their machines and it worked for them. My only issue is that the high efficiency washers we have nowadays are not made to handle that much foam and soap, and in the long run this might affect your machine. That's why I prefer laundry pods, and machine friendly detergents. I believe that's one reason why our machine has lasted as long as it has. ☺️☺️

I have an ancient LG top load which doesn’t clean my clothes well, how do you guys manage to have the machines clean clothes well?
Always go for front load.most top loads dont clean well.thats why they cost less than front load.
@@christinesituma1170 Thanks, I hope I will not need to be doing some collar spotting and red soil issues for kids trousers
I presoak clothes ,use Astonish bleach when need be au jik kwa basin
Then for bright colours n very dirty I go with washing options that allow use of hot water,prewash n intensive wash options,
In short you have to go an extra mile which I don't mind
I agree with Elsy on those tips. They'll help you a lot. Also, don't fill your machine too much, because it it's too full then it will not wash as well. Also, doing a pre-wash and then intensive wash helps. Lastly, using the right detergent. As I said, Tide pods have worked wonders for us, even for kids' clothes. Hope that helps. ☺️☺️
